Pakistan, June 20 -- Pakistan Meteorological Department on Friday forecast hot and dry weather in most districts of the Sindh province during the next 24 hours.

However, partly cloudy weather is likely in upper districts.

Mainly, hot and dry weather is likely to prevail in the province.

Meanwhile; The National Disaster Management Authority (NDMA) on Friday issued a nationwide weather alert, warning that strong winds, dust storms, thunderstorms, heavy rainfall, urban flooding and glacier related flood risks could affect several parts of the country over the next 12 to 24 hours, with vulnerable mountainous regions facing an elevated threat of Glacial Lake Outburst Floods (GLOFs).
